功能性測(cè)試是軟件測(cè)評(píng)的基石,其首要目標(biāo)是驗(yàn)證軟件的每一項(xiàng)功能是否嚴(yán)格按照需求規(guī)格說(shuō)明(SRS)運(yùn)行。測(cè)試人員需要基于需求文檔設(shè)計(jì)測(cè)試用例,覆蓋所有可能的輸入組合、操作流程和業(yè)務(wù)場(chǎng)景。這包括正面測(cè)試(驗(yàn)證功能是否按預(yù)期工作)和負(fù)面測(cè)試(驗(yàn)證軟件能否妥善處理無(wú)效輸入或異常操作)。例如,測(cè)試一個(gè)電商網(wǎng)站的購(gòu)物車功能,不僅要測(cè)試正常添加商品、結(jié)算流程,還要測(cè)試刪除商品、庫(kù)存不足、優(yōu)惠券失效等邊界情況。自動(dòng)化測(cè)試工具(如Selenium、QTP)在此領(lǐng)域廣泛應(yīng)用,用于執(zhí)行大量重復(fù)的回歸測(cè)試,確保新代碼的加入不會(huì)破壞現(xiàn)有功能。功能性測(cè)試的徹底性是軟件質(zhì)量較直接的體現(xiàn)。軟件測(cè)評(píng)需記錄測(cè)試環(huán)境配置,確保問(wèn)題可復(fù)現(xiàn),便于開(kāi)發(fā)排查。重慶軟件檢測(cè)中心

筆記軟件功能測(cè)評(píng)一款高質(zhì)量的筆記軟件應(yīng)兼顧記錄效率與知識(shí)管理。某款雙鏈筆記工具支持塊級(jí)引用,標(biāo)簽系統(tǒng)可實(shí)現(xiàn)多維度分類,內(nèi)置 OCR 識(shí)別準(zhǔn)確率達(dá) 98%,掃描的手寫(xiě)筆記可轉(zhuǎn)化為可編輯文本。但在插入超過(guò) 20 張圖片的筆記中,加載速度會(huì)下降 40%。傳統(tǒng)筆記軟件則更注重排版美化,支持多種字體和段落樣式,但缺乏知識(shí)關(guān)聯(lián)功能,適合單純的日記或隨筆記錄。研究者需要雙鏈功能構(gòu)建知識(shí)網(wǎng)絡(luò),普通用戶則可根據(jù)排版需求選擇。CAD 軟件性能對(duì)比工程設(shè)計(jì)領(lǐng)域?qū)?CAD 軟件的渲染速度要求極高。某款工業(yè)級(jí)軟件支持 3D 模型實(shí)時(shí)渲染,百萬(wàn)面模型的旋轉(zhuǎn)流暢度達(dá) 30fps,二維圖紙的尺寸標(biāo)注精度可達(dá) 0.01mm,兼容主流 BIM 平臺(tái)格式。但軟件安裝需要 50GB 存儲(chǔ)空間,啟動(dòng)時(shí)間長(zhǎng)達(dá) 2 分鐘,對(duì)電腦顯卡要求至少為 RTX3060。入門級(jí) CAD 工具則體積小巧,啟動(dòng)快,但三維建模功能有限,只支持簡(jiǎn)單零件設(shè)計(jì)。大型設(shè)計(jì)院應(yīng)選擇工業(yè)級(jí)軟件,小型工作室可考慮輕量化替代方案。長(zhǎng)春軟件檢測(cè)報(bào)告電話聚焦深圳艾策:測(cè)評(píng)服務(wù)如何為軟件交付筑牢堅(jiān)固防線?

并發(fā)測(cè)試屬于性能測(cè)試的范疇,它主要測(cè)試軟件在多個(gè)用戶同時(shí)操作時(shí)的表現(xiàn)。在測(cè)評(píng)一款在線協(xié)作編輯軟件時(shí),并發(fā)測(cè)試會(huì)模擬 10 人、50 人甚至 100 人同時(shí)編輯同一個(gè)文檔的場(chǎng)景,監(jiān)測(cè)軟件的響應(yīng)速度、數(shù)據(jù)同步是否及時(shí),是否會(huì)出現(xiàn)內(nèi)容有問(wèn)題或數(shù)據(jù)錯(cuò)誤。并發(fā)測(cè)試的結(jié)果能反映軟件的多用戶協(xié)作能力,對(duì)于需要團(tuán)隊(duì)協(xié)作的軟件來(lái)說(shuō),并發(fā)處理能力是衡量其性能的重要指標(biāo)??蓴U(kuò)展性測(cè)試評(píng)估軟件在功能擴(kuò)展或用戶規(guī)模增長(zhǎng)時(shí)的適應(yīng)能力,檢驗(yàn)軟件是否能通過(guò)簡(jiǎn)單的配置或升級(jí)來(lái)滿足新的需求。例如,對(duì)一款企業(yè)管理軟件進(jìn)行可擴(kuò)展性測(cè)試時(shí),會(huì)測(cè)試當(dāng)企業(yè)新增部門、員工數(shù)量大幅增加時(shí),軟件能否快速添加相應(yīng)的用戶賬號(hào)和權(quán)限設(shè)置,是否需要對(duì)系統(tǒng)架構(gòu)進(jìn)行大規(guī)模調(diào)整。可擴(kuò)展性好的軟件能隨著企業(yè)的發(fā)展而不斷適應(yīng)新的需求,降低企業(yè)的軟件更換成本。
未來(lái)軟件漏洞測(cè)試趨勢(shì):智能化與場(chǎng)景化深度融合隨著 AI 技術(shù)與物聯(lián)網(wǎng)的普及,軟件系統(tǒng)的復(fù)雜性持續(xù)提升,漏洞測(cè)試也面臨新的挑戰(zhàn)與機(jī)遇。深圳艾策信息科技有限公司前瞻性布局智能化測(cè)試工具,結(jié)合機(jī)器學(xué)習(xí)算法分析漏洞模式,提升未知漏洞的檢測(cè)效率;同時(shí)針對(duì)車聯(lián)網(wǎng)、工業(yè)控制等新興場(chǎng)景,開(kāi)發(fā)定制化的測(cè)試方案,滿足不同領(lǐng)域的安全需求。未來(lái),軟件漏洞測(cè)試將更緊密地與業(yè)務(wù)場(chǎng)景結(jié)合,從單一漏洞檢測(cè)升級(jí)為全鏈路安全風(fēng)險(xiǎn)評(píng)估,為企業(yè)數(shù)字化轉(zhuǎn)型提供更精細(xì)、更智能的安全防護(hù)。負(fù)載測(cè)試通過(guò)逐步增加用戶數(shù),確定軟件性能拐點(diǎn),為容量規(guī)劃提供依據(jù)。

代碼編輯器功能測(cè)評(píng)程序員對(duì)代碼編輯器的要求集中在語(yǔ)法提示和運(yùn)行效率。某款主流編輯器支持 150 種編程語(yǔ)言高亮,智能補(bǔ)全響應(yīng)時(shí)間小于 0.1 秒,內(nèi)置終端可直接運(yùn)行代碼,插件市場(chǎng)有 5000 + 擴(kuò)展工具,內(nèi)存占用在打開(kāi) 10 個(gè)大型項(xiàng)目時(shí)約 800MB。但在處理超過(guò) 10 萬(wàn)行的單個(gè)文件時(shí),滾動(dòng)會(huì)出現(xiàn)卡頓。輕量級(jí)編輯器則啟動(dòng)速度快,占用內(nèi)存只 100MB,但插件生態(tài)薄弱,適合編寫(xiě)腳本或小型項(xiàng)目。大型開(kāi)發(fā)適合全功能編輯器,快速編輯可選擇輕量工具。。軟件測(cè)評(píng)需區(qū)分必測(cè)項(xiàng)與選測(cè)項(xiàng),優(yōu)先保障主要功能的穩(wěn)定性。國(guó)際第三方軟件評(píng)測(cè)機(jī)構(gòu)
第三方軟件測(cè)評(píng)機(jī)構(gòu)出具的報(bào)告具有客觀性和公正性,常被用于項(xiàng)目驗(yàn)收、市場(chǎng)推廣等場(chǎng)景。重慶軟件檢測(cè)中心
TDD和BDD是兩種將測(cè)試前置的開(kāi)發(fā)方法論。TDD要求開(kāi)發(fā)者在編寫(xiě)功能代碼之前,先編寫(xiě)會(huì)失敗的單元測(cè)試用例,然后編寫(xiě)較小代碼使其通過(guò),然后重構(gòu)優(yōu)化。這種“紅-綠-重構(gòu)”的循環(huán)確保了代碼的高覆蓋率和高質(zhì)量設(shè)計(jì)。BDD則是在TDD的基礎(chǔ)上,使用更自然的語(yǔ)言(Gherkin語(yǔ)法,如Given-When-Then)來(lái)描述軟件的行為和功能,這些描述同時(shí)可作為可執(zhí)行的測(cè)試用例。BDD促進(jìn)了開(kāi)發(fā)者、測(cè)試者和非技術(shù)業(yè)務(wù)人員之間的溝通,確保軟件開(kāi)發(fā)始終圍繞用戶價(jià)值展開(kāi)。這兩種方法都將測(cè)試從后期階段融入開(kāi)發(fā)之初,從根本上提升了軟件質(zhì)量。重慶軟件檢測(cè)中心